Joan E. Roberts is a scholar working on Molecular Biology, Pulmonary and Respiratory Medicine and Ophthalmology. According to data from OpenAlex, Joan E. Roberts has authored 104 papers receiving a total of 2.9k indexed citations (citations by other indexed papers that have themselves been cited), including 52 papers in Molecular Biology, 23 papers in Pulmonary and Respiratory Medicine and 21 papers in Ophthalmology. Recurrent topics in Joan E. Roberts's work include Photodynamic Therapy Research Studies (23 papers), Circadian rhythm and melatonin (18 papers) and Retinal Development and Disorders (16 papers). Joan E. Roberts is often cited by papers focused on Photodynamic Therapy Research Studies (23 papers), Circadian rhythm and melatonin (18 papers) and Retinal Development and Disorders (16 papers). Joan E. Roberts collaborates with scholars based in United States, United Kingdom and Italy. Joan E. Roberts's co-authors include Dan‐Ning Hu, Colin F. Chignell, Baozhong Zhao, James Dillon, Jun‐Jie Yin, Albert R. Wielgus, Yu‐Ying He, Jessica Dennison, James F. Wishart and Ronald P. Mason and has published in prestigious journals such as The Journal of Physical Chemistry B, Biochemistry and Free Radical Biology and Medicine.
